Hyundai's XCIENT fuel cell fleet racks up 5 million kilometers



(October 31, 2022) SEOUL — Hyundai Motor Company has announced that its fleet of XCIENT Fuel Cell heavy-duty trucks in Switzerland has accumulated more than 5 million km (3.1 million miles) in two years. Starting in 2020, the company exported 47 units of the hydrogen-powered, zero-emission commercial trucks to 23 Swiss companies, which are using them for logistics, distribution and supermarket fulfillment.

2023 Volkswagen Golf GTI 40th Anniversary Edition celebrates four decades



(October 30, 2022) HERNDON, Va. — Volkswagen of America has announced the 2023 Golf GTI 40th Anniversary Edition, available exclusively in the North American market. The GTI has defined the term “hot hatch” in the United States since its arrival in the form of the Rabbit GTI in 1983. With a run of approximately 1,500 units for the U.S., the 40th Anniversary Edition celebrates the model’s four-decade history while showing off the best of the current eighth generation.

New 2023 Honda CR-V fourth-generation hybrid production begins



(October 29, 2022) Associates at multiple Honda plants in North America celebrated earlier this week as mass production of the all-new 2023 Honda CR-V hybrid began at Honda of Canada Mfg. (HCM), featuring a new two-motor hybrid system produced at Honda’s Ohio Transmission Plant (TMP-O), and a newly refined Atkinson-cycle engine unique to hybrid models that is made at the Anna Engine Plant (AEP) in Ohio.

Kia recalling 2008-2009 Sportage for fire risk



(October 27, 2022) Kia said it will recall 71,000 2008-2009 model year Sportage vehicles in the U.S. previously recalled in 2016 for fire risks and is advising owners to park outside until repairs are completed. Kia said the recall fix is currently under development that will address the risk of a fire originating from around the Hydraulic Electronic Control Unit that could occur while parked or driving.
